The Roundtable will take place on 6 April 2019 at 17.15 at the Global Campus of Human Rights Headquarters, the Monastery of San Nicolò – Riviera San Nicolò 26, Lido-Venice and it will be live-streamed on our Facebook channel.
The Human Rights Pavilion is an evolving artwork by renowned Belgium artist and curator Koen Vanmechelen, initiated in the context of the 58th Biennial of Venice, 'May you live in Interesting Times', in collaboration with Global Campus of Human Rights, Fondazione Berengo and the MOUTH Foundation.
